The DELL 0K054N is a refurbished 3.5-inch enterprise hard drive designed for server and storage environments that rely on SAS connectivity. With 600GB capacity, 10K RPM spindle speed, and a 6G SAS interface, it is well-suited for transactional workloads, virtualisation hosts, and shared storage tiers where consistent IOPS and predictable latency matter.
This drive is a practical choice for maintaining or expanding existing Dell infrastructures without changing backplanes or cabling standards. It can be deployed as a single replacement disk or as part of a multi-drive set, and it is typically used together with server storage backplanes and RAID CONTROLLER configurations to support redundancy and simplified drive management.

Key Features
Key specifications and deployment-relevant characteristics for professional IT environments:
- 600GB capacity to support OS volumes, application datasets, or smaller database workloads.
- 10K RPM rotational speed to deliver balanced performance for mixed read/write server tasks.
- 6G SAS interface to integrate with SAS backplanes and enterprise storage controllers.
- 3.5-inch form factor to fit LFF drive bays commonly used in rack and tower servers.
- Enterprise HDD design characteristics to support 24/7 operation in data center conditions.
- SAS dual-port architecture (typical for SAS drives) to support resilient paths in compatible storage designs.
- Suitable for RAID arrays to help improve availability and simplify disk replacement procedures.
